Woman has entire stomach removed after overseas weight loss surgery by Fun-Helicopter2234 in newzealand

[–]ring_ring_kaching 1 point2 points  (0 children)

People who "only" get a gastric sleeve (i.e. still have 20% of their stomach) have lifelong malabsorption issues which is why the nutritionists and specialists push a good diet so hard e.g. protein first, then veges, then carbs if you've got space left.

Is it common for companies to reshape a role after a long hiring process? by Ok_Slide_3535 in newzealand

[–]ring_ring_kaching 3 points4 points  (0 children)

It's not common but it does happen unfortunately.

Using tech (or software) as an example. The job ad might be for a generic architect role. You tick all the boxes for a generalist architect with a wide range of skills & experience but you might be more data and backend focused.

Then there's internal reshuffles happening, someone leaving and now all of a sudden there's one less front end architect. Now the front end architect skill is more required than the generalist architect skill. And you don't tick all the boxes anymore.

Or, someone high up (or in the finance team) has revisited the year's budget and this role was cut or downsized. Now they don't need an architect anymore or they've changed it to a senior engineer instead and can't afford you.
